Output 7581cc20f937f17ecc2d4e086f76527c343844007142d2faaaf7a7814fcc92af:1

value
6580837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 987458d2071f4fd07c4ba60dbf86c3ecfbecfcea OP_EQUALVERIFY OP_CHECKSIG
address
1Eu7661XGEHBELLSznKjXMu18qVDMAEAju
transaction
7581cc20f937f17ecc2d4e086f76527c343844007142d2faaaf7a7814fcc92af
spent
true